The Black Immigrant Women Who Bought a Minneapolis Mall
Lack of access to proper retail space was crippling these immigrant businesswomen in the Twin Cities. In forming a commercial real estate cooperative, they’re going far by going together. https://nextcity.org/features/black-immigrant-women-bought-minneapolis-strip-mall-shingle-creek-cent
California lawmaker wants to ban companies from owning more than 1,000 homes in state
Assemblymember Alex Lee proposed a law that would restrict corporations from buying up single-family homes for the purpose of renting them out. https://sfstandard.com/2024/02/20/alex-lee-proposes-corporate-landlord-ban-single-family/
Exclusive: UCSF to pay $100 million to acquire two struggling S.F. hospitals [St. Mary's and St. Francis}
This seems like a positive step in SF healthcare. Removes those facilities from Catholic restrictions, brings their staff into the strong union structures at UCSF, and should allow for some economies of scale.
